Understanding the Hype and the Wait
The journey of Hogwarts Legacy to the Nintendo Switch has been anything but straightforward. Initially launched on other platforms like PS5, Xbox Series X|S, and PC, the Switch version has faced repeated postponements. This has understandably led to frustration among Switch owners eager to experience the open-world RPG set in the beloved Harry Potter universe.
The developers have cited the need for optimization as the primary reason for the delays. Getting a game of this scale and visual fidelity to run smoothly on the Switch’s hardware is a significant challenge. The promise is that the extra development time will ensure the “best possible experience” for players. Whether that promise will be fully realized remains to be seen, but the anticipation is certainly palpable.

However, it’s also crucial to temper expectations. The Switch version will undoubtedly have visual differences compared to its counterparts on more powerful consoles and PCs. Expect lower resolution textures, reduced draw distances, and potentially some compromises in graphical effects. The core gameplay experience, however, is expected to remain intact. This includes the compelling story, engaging combat, and the freedom to explore the magical world.
Single-Player Focus and the absence of Quidditch
Hogwarts Legacy is designed as a single-player experience. There is no multiplayer or co-op functionality. The emphasis is on immersing yourself in the role of a fifth-year student at Hogwarts, making choices that shape your character’s destiny, and unraveling the mysteries of the wizarding world. While some may be disappointed by the lack of multiplayer, the game offers a rich and detailed world to explore solo.
One notable absence from the game is Quidditch. While you can fly on a broom and visit the Quidditch pitch, the game does not feature the sport. This has been a point of contention for some fans, though the developers have offered an in-game explanation for the lack of Quidditch matches.

7. Can I choose my Hogwarts house in the game?
Yes, you can choose your house through the Sorting Hat quiz. You can select from Gryffindor, Slytherin, Ravenclaw, or Hufflepuff.
8. Are there multiple endings in Hogwarts Legacy?
Yes, there are three different endings available in Hogwarts Legacy, regardless of your decisions throughout the game.
9. How long does it take to beat Hogwarts Legacy?
On average, it takes around 26½ hours to complete the main storyline. 100% completion can take around 67½ hours.
